Sega’s latest Genesis compilation is spin dashing onto Switch for the holidays

The recently released Sega Genesis Classics compilation is heading to Switch soon. Sega announced the collection with a release window of Winter 2018 for Nintendo’s console. Being on the Switch, players will be able to split their joy-con for spontaneous multiplayer action at any moment. There will also be online multiplayer, save states, rewind features, mirror modes, and achievements.

In a nice move, the bundle will be getting both a physical and digital release, though there is no mention of which games will be included. While it is safe to assume it would be the same as the PS4 and Xbox One versions, the PC release on Steam includes extra titles (most notably Sonic 3 & Knuckles) and it would be a shame to not have a definitive package on at least one console.
